QUOTE(chrono7 @ Feb 12 2012, 10:21 AM) I think 32GB should be enough. ATP has 2 expansion slot(1 MicroSD slot for the tablet, 1 SD slot for the dock). Theoretically, the max storage for 32GB model is 32 (internal) + 32 (microSD) + 64 (SD) = 128GB. That is alot of space. any good solutions to fix the micro sd sticking out issue?However keep in mind that the microSD sticks out a bit and you may lose it if you are not careful. I got myself a 16GB microSD class 10 (got it cheap during the PC fair) and I tend to check the card is still inside the ATP frequently. |
